Transaction 2885c1233b09ad90c145fcf01e966a2528a1f04bf4e47eddca67e200f95bbe56

3 Input
2 Outputs
  • 2885c1233b09ad90c145fcf01e966a2528a1f04bf4e47eddca67e200f95bbe56:0
  • value  5646
    address  14cff8HBM49jvrRtZ3KmW4QXzq8gAqu6Y7
  • 2885c1233b09ad90c145fcf01e966a2528a1f04bf4e47eddca67e200f95bbe56:1
  • value  14114764
    address  3HQQ15GE7DzmLGYh71PZuuTtkzWwrUJEuZ